Output 8e3689cbe62f1dcf7421c0951211ad8e1a7eab762c5a24d8852d537168756883:0

value
2595974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50caab6ea8d47bea9a46fb8bd0b58b94615b7ea7 OP_EQUAL
address
394CmdCELEm3Btn7ps3zg9WJNDe8psysvN
transaction
8e3689cbe62f1dcf7421c0951211ad8e1a7eab762c5a24d8852d537168756883
spent
true